Bitwarden: Complete Security with Excellent Value for Money
What do you like best about the product?
I like the extension for working from the web and Bitwarden's passkeys. In my vault, I can store all my passkeys in an organized and controlled manner, and I can access them from the extension. This feature allows me to access applications and websites in seconds. Additionally, Bitwarden offers more granular permissions, better pricing, and is open source compared to 1Password.
What do you dislike about the product?
The user interface can improve. I don't understand why there has to be a scroll on the Y-axis when logging in, as it doesn't allow you to correctly see which zone the vault is in by default, whether in EU or COM. This section could be directly visible from the start or positioned at the top of the extension. Another problem is that the sync button is within a settings path -> vault options, when it's a button that's used a lot in companies. I think it should be more accessible.
What problems is the product solving and how is that benefiting you?
I use Bitwarden to manage my passwords, cards, addresses, and access keys. It solves the problem of having all my network information in one place, organized and accessible from the web extension.
